McCoy Miller meets the KKK-A-1822-F standards by monitoring all construction stages, assuring every ambulance meets the demanding standards of EMS operation today and tomorrow.
McCoy Miller has been in the business of constructing emergency medical vehicles for over 30 years. Modules have always been constructed at their own facility, using the best components. By producing 500 – 700 vehicles per year, McCoy Miller has become a leader in the industry. They take pride in constructing a vehicle that meets or exceeds all Federal KKK-A-1822F specifications for emergency vehicles. McCoy Miller offers state-of-the-art electrical systems which carry a 6 year/72,000 mile warranty and also provide $11,000,000 product liability insurance. They are leaders in the construction of module doors by offering an extruded door that is fully welded in such a fashion that no seams are visible, which prohibits dirt and moisture from collecting. These doors are stronger than any other door made by the competitors. The internal structure of the module is 2 x 2 tubing placed 12” on center. This is the same for the sides and top. The top 2 x 2’s extend into the extrusion, which places the tubing on top of each other for added reinforcement. The module box carries a 15-year/unlimited-mileage warranty while the paint warranty is 7 year/unlimited mileage and the conversion warranty is 4 year/48,000 miles. For more than 15 years, McCoy Miller has provided more efficient heating and cooling by utilizing a separate heater and air conditioner. This has been proven by independent testing laboratories.
